Spotting such Warning Flags regarding Fraud

Be vigilant for questionable behavior; unexpected emails or calls requesting personal information are a significant issue. Watch out for pressure to reach immediate decisions, offers that appear too wonderful to be true, and requests to send money in non-standard ways, such as gift cards. Finally, confirm the legitimacy of anyone needing sensitive details – always reach out to the organization directly using known contact information.

Cyber Fraud: Protecting Yourself Online

Online deceptions are rapidly common, making it essential to safeguard yourself. Criminals are perpetually developing sophisticated schemes to steal your private information. Be very cautious of suspicious emails, notifications, and phone calls . Never hand over your account details or passwords unless you are completely sure of the legitimacy of the request . It's necessary to regularly check your bank statements and credit reports for any suspicious activity Fraud .

  • Adopt strong, distinct passwords for each service.
  • Turn on two-factor security whenever possible .
  • Be wary URLs in emails and texts from unknown senders.
  • Keep your applications and operating system up to date.
By taking these simple precautions, you can greatly reduce your risk of becoming a target of cyber fraud.

Protecting Your Business: Essential Fraud Avoidance Tips

Securing your firm from dishonest activities is absolutely important. Below are helpful recommendations to lower the risk of financial damage . Implementing a forward-thinking approach is vital.

  • Inspect accounting statements often.
  • Put in place strong password policies .
  • Brief employees on deceit awareness .
  • Divide responsibilities to prevent improper use.
  • Carry out reference verifications for potential staff.
  • Leverage fraud prevention tools .
  • Preserve precise supply logs.

With adopting these simple measures, you can substantially lessen your company's exposure to fraud .

Understanding Different Types of Fraud

Fraud, a dishonest act, appears in many forms , making it essential to understand the different types. Frequent schemes include identity misappropriation, where someone illegally acquires personal information to commit wrongdoings. Investment scams entice victims with guarantees of high profits , while payment card trickery involves the unauthorized use of credit or debit payment methods . Finally, policy fraud, a serious problem, happens when claims are fabricated for monetary advantage .
